Sunil Kant Munjal, Founder and Chief Patron Serendipity Arts Foundation, at his pre-opening glimpse of his book “The Story of Munjal’s and Hero”, which is currently in edits and will be available in bookstores in early 2018; he talks about the trials and tribulations of the organization’s successes and failures.

The book brings out the Hero story from the days when Indian cycles were picking up in the market in the cycle business; it also captures essenses of the conversations between his father and his uncle. Their discussions on brand presence, presentation and pricing of products. It takes the reader through a journey about Hero’s endeavors in entering the Motorcycle business. According to the author – Sunil Kant Munjal – “It’s been a long journey since the inception of India’s smallest businesses and its ties with Japanese automaker – Honda, and the path to success that Hero took to conquer and win over the hearts of Indians with custom made Hero Honda Motorcycles. The company today, is one the biggest brands in the motorcycle industry. Our success lies in our people and their contribution towards the company and society. Today, we stand tallest amongst competition and are proud to be recognized as one the world’s leading two-wheeler manufacturer.”
